Appendix B5: Rapid Critical Appraisal Questions for Cohort Studies

VALIDITY

1. Are the results of the study valid?

a. Was there a representative and well-defined sample of patients at a similar point in the course of the disease?

b. Was follow up sufficiently long and complete?

c. Were objective and unbiased outcome criteria used?

d. Did the analysis adjust for important prognostic risk factors and confounding variables?

RELIABILITY

2. What are the results?

a. What is the magnitude of the relationship between predictors (i.e., prognostic indicators) and targeted outcome?

b. How likely is the outcome event(s) in a specified period of time? - _______

c. How precise are the study estimates?

APPLICABILITY

3. Will the results help me in caring for my patients?

a. Were the study patients similar to my own?
